Qantas Data Breach: Up to 6 Million Customers Affected – What You Need to Know

Australian airline giant Qantas has confirmed a significant data breach impacting potentially up to 6 million customers. The incident, which involved unauthorized access to a Qantas server, has raised serious concerns about data security and the potential for identity theft and fraud. This article provides comprehensive details on the breach, its potential impact, and what affected customers should do.

The Scale of the Qantas Cyberattack

The cyberattack on Qantas, revealed on October 26th, 2023, is one of the largest data breaches in Australian history. The airline initially reported the incident to relevant authorities and commenced its own internal investigation with the assistance of leading cybersecurity experts. Their findings confirmed the unauthorized access to a server containing personal data of a large number of customers. Qantas estimates that the breach could affect up to 6 million customers worldwide. This vast number underscores the severity of the incident and highlights the significant challenge posed by sophisticated cyberattacks targeting large corporations.

Data Compromised in the Qantas Breach

The compromised data includes a range of sensitive personal information, including:

  • Frequent Flyer Details: This includes frequent flyer numbers, names, addresses, email addresses, phone numbers, and travel details for Qantas Frequent Flyer members.
  • Booking Information: Data relating to past and future bookings, including passenger names, passport details (where applicable), and payment information (partially masked, according to Qantas).
  • Membership Data: Details related to other Qantas loyalty programs and memberships.

It's crucial to note that while Qantas has stated that payment details were partially masked, the exact extent of the masking remains unclear, fueling concerns about potential financial fraud among affected customers.

Qantas Cyber Security Incident Response

Following the discovery of the breach, Qantas took immediate steps to contain the incident and mitigate further damage. These actions included:

  • Securing the Affected Server: The compromised server was immediately taken offline to prevent further unauthorized access.
  • Launching a Full Investigation: A comprehensive internal investigation was launched, alongside engaging external cybersecurity specialists to determine the full extent of the breach and identify its cause.
  • Notifying Affected Customers: Qantas is actively notifying customers believed to be affected by the breach through email and other communication channels.
  • Cooperating with Authorities: The airline is fully cooperating with law enforcement agencies, including the Australian Cyber Security Centre (ACSC), to assist in the investigation.

The Ongoing Investigation: Unanswered Questions

While Qantas has been transparent about the breach, several crucial questions remain unanswered:

  • The Identity of the Attackers: The identity of the perpetrators remains unknown, and the investigation is ongoing to pinpoint the source of the attack.
  • The Method of Intrusion: The exact method used by the attackers to gain access to the server is yet to be publicly disclosed. This information is vital for preventing future similar attacks.
  • The Long-Term Implications: The full extent of the long-term implications of this data breach, including potential financial and reputational damage, is still unfolding.

What Customers Should Do

For those potentially affected by the Qantas data breach, proactive measures are crucial to minimizing the risk of identity theft and fraud. Customers should:

  • Monitor Bank Accounts and Credit Reports: Regularly check bank statements and credit reports for any unauthorized activity.
  • Change Passwords: Change passwords for all online accounts, especially those linked to Qantas or other travel-related services.
  • Enable Two-Factor Authentication: Implement two-factor authentication wherever possible to enhance online account security.
  • Report Suspicious Activity: Report any suspicious activity to Qantas customer service and to relevant authorities, such as your bank and the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C).
  • Review Qantas's Support Resources: Check the Qantas website for the latest updates, FAQs, and support resources for affected customers.
